How can you have 0 impressions but a 100% completion rate?

Great question! Here's how it works:

Completion Rate is calculated using this formula:
(Player Completed Views ÷ Player Starts) × 100

This means completion rate is based only on how many times a video was started and how many times it was watched all the way through.

Impressions are not part of this calculation. So, it's possible to see 0 impressions but still have a 100% completion rate if, for example, someone started and completed the video multiple times without it registering as an impression (like in embedded players or testing environments).
